home *** CD-ROM | disk | FTP | other *** search
/ What the Doctor Required - The Freshest December / December.iso / drivers / printr / kyocerax / oemsetup.inf < prev    next >
Encoding:
Windows Setup INFormation  |  1996-02-12  |  5.4 KB  |  174 lines

  1. ; OEMSETUP.INF
  2. ;
  3. ; Kyocera FS-Series Printer Driver OEM Setup File
  4. ;
  5.  
  6. [Version]
  7. Signature="$CHICAGO$"
  8. Class=Printer
  9. Provider="Kyocera"
  10. LayoutFile=layout.inf
  11.  
  12. [ClassInstall]
  13. AddReg=ClassAddReg
  14. DelReg=ClassDelReg
  15.  
  16. [ClassDelReg]
  17. HKLM,"System\CurrentControlSet\Services\Class\Printer","NoUseClass"
  18.  
  19. [ClassAddReg]
  20. HKR,,,,%CLASSNAME%
  21. HKR,,Installer,,MSPRINT.DLL
  22. HKR,,Icon,,-4
  23. HKR,,NoDisplayClass,,1
  24.  
  25. [Environment]
  26. UpdateInis=Environment_Ini
  27. AddReg=Environment_Reg
  28.  
  29. [Environment_Ini]
  30. win.ini,Ports,"LPT1.DOS=",
  31. win.ini,Ports,"LPT2.DOS=",
  32. win.ini,Ports,"LPT3.DOS=",
  33. win.ini,Ports,"LPT1.OS2=",
  34. win.ini,Ports,"LPT2.OS2=",
  35. win.ini,Ports,"LPT3.OS2=",
  36. win.ini,windows,"Spooler=",
  37. win.ini,windows,"DosPrint=",
  38. win.ini,windows,"DeviceNotSelectedTimeout=",
  39. win.ini,windows,"TransmissionRetryTimeout=",
  40.  
  41. [Environment_Reg]
  42. HKLM,"System\CurrentControlSet\Control\Print\Environments\Windows 4.0","Directory",,"CHICAGO"
  43. HKLM,"System\CurrentControlSet\Control\Print\Environments\Windows 4.0\Drivers",,,
  44. HKLM,"System\CurrentControlSet\Control\Print\Environments\Windows 4.0\Print Processors",,,
  45. HKLM,"System\CurrentControlSet\Control\Print\Monitors",,,
  46. HKLM,"System\CurrentControlSet\Control\Print\Printers",,,
  47. HKLM,"System\CurrentControlSet\Control\Print\Printers","StartOnBoot",1,01,00,00,00
  48. HKLM,"System\CurrentControlSet\Control\Print\Providers",,,
  49.  
  50. ;
  51. ; The Manufacturer section lists all of the manufacturers that we will
  52. ; display in the Dialog box
  53. ;
  54. [Manufacturer]
  55. "Kyocera"
  56.  
  57. ;
  58. ; Model sections. Each section here corresponds with an entry listed in the
  59. ; [Manufacturer] section, above. The models will be displayed in the order
  60. ; that they appear in the INF file.
  61. ;
  62. ; Each model lists a variation of its own name as a compatible ID. This
  63. ; is done primarily as an optimization during upgrade.
  64. ;
  65. [Kyocera]
  66. "Kyocera FS-400"        = KYOCERAX.DRV,Kyocera_FS-400
  67. "Kyocera FS-400A"       = KYOCERAX.DRV,Kyocera_FS-400A
  68. "Kyocera FS-850"        = KYOCERAX.DRV,Kyocera_FS-850
  69. "Kyocera FS-1500"       = KYOCERAX.DRV,Kyocera_FS-1500
  70. "Kyocera FS-1500A"      = KYOCERAX.DRV,Kyocera_FS-1500A
  71. "Kyocera FS-1550"       = KYOCERAX.DRV,Kyocera_FS-1550
  72. "Kyocera FS-1550A"      = KYOCERAX.DRV,Kyocera_FS-1550A
  73. "Kyocera FS-1550+"      = KYOCERAX.DRV.BIDI,LPTENUM\KyoceraFS-1550+605C,KyoceraFS-1550+605C,Kyocera_FS-1550+
  74. "Kyocera FS-1600"       = KYOCERAX.DRV,Kyocera_FS-1600
  75. "Kyocera FS-1600A"      = KYOCERAX.DRV,Kyocera_FS-1600A
  76. "Kyocera FS-1600+"     = KYOCERAX.DRV.BIDI.PJL,LPTENUM\KyoceraFS-1600+254C,KyoceraFS-1600+254C,Kyocera_FS-1600+
  77. "Kyocera FS-1700"       = KYOCERAX.DRV,Kyocera_FS-1700
  78. "Kyocera FS-3400"       = KYOCERAX.DRV,Kyocera_FS-3400
  79. "Kyocera FS-3400A"      = KYOCERAX.DRV,Kyocera_FS-3400A
  80. "Kyocera FS-3400+"      = KYOCERAX.DRV.BIDI,LPTENUM\KyoceraFS-3400+5D34,KyoceraFS-3400+5D34,Kyocera_FS-3400+
  81. "Kyocera FS-3500"       = KYOCERAX.DRV,Kyocera_FS-3500
  82. "Kyocera FS-3500A"      = KYOCERAX.DRV,Kyocera_FS-3500A
  83. "Kyocera FS-3600"       = KYOCERAX.DRV,Kyocera_FS-3600
  84. "Kyocera FS-3600A"      = KYOCERAX.DRV,Kyocera_FS-3600A
  85. "Kyocera FS-3600+"      = KYOCERAX.DRV.BIDI.PJL,LPTENUM\KyoceraFS-3600+E535,KyoceraFS-3600+E535,Kyocera_FS-3600+
  86. "Kyocera FS-3700"       = KYOCERAX.DRV,Kyocera_FS-3700
  87. "Kyocera FS-5500"       = KYOCERAX.DRV,Kyocera_FS-5500
  88. "Kyocera FS-5500A"      = KYOCERAX.DRV,Kyocera_FS-5500A
  89. "Kyocera FS-6500"       = KYOCERAX.DRV,Kyocera_FS-6500
  90. "Kyocera LS-6550"       = KYOCERAX.DRV.BIDI.PJL,LPTENUM\Kyocera_LS-6550E801,KyoceraLS-6550E801,Kyocera_LS-6550
  91.  
  92. ;
  93. ; Installer Sections
  94. ;
  95. ; These sections control file installation, and reference all files that
  96. ; need to be copied. The section name will be assumed to be the driver
  97. ; file, unless there is an explicit DriverFile section listed.
  98. ;
  99.  
  100. [KYOCERAX.DRV.BIDI.PJL]
  101. CopyFiles=@KYOCERAX.DRV,@PJLMON.DLL,UNI,FINSTALL
  102. DataSection=UNI_DATA
  103. DriverFile=KYOCERAX.DRV
  104. DataFile=KYOCERAX.DRV
  105. LanguageMonitor=%PJL_MONITOR%
  106.  
  107. [KYOCERAX.DRV.BIDI]
  108. CopyFiles=@KYOCERAX.DRV,UNI,FINSTALL
  109. DataSection=UNI_DATA
  110. DriverFile=KYOCERAX.DRV
  111. DataFile=KYOCERAX.DRV
  112.  
  113. [KYOCERAX.DRV]
  114. CopyFiles=@KYOCERAX.DRV,UNI,FINSTALL
  115. DataSection=UNI_DATA
  116. DriverFile=KYOCERAX.DRV
  117. DataFile=KYOCERAX.DRV
  118.  
  119. ; Special section to copy just UNIDRV and its dependent files
  120. [UNIDRV_ONLY]
  121. CopyFiles=UNICLR
  122.  
  123. ; Copy Sections
  124. ;
  125. ; Lists of files that are actually copied. These sections are referenced
  126. ; from the installer sections, above. Only create a section if it contains
  127. ; two or more files (if we only copy a single file, identify it in the
  128. ; installer section, using the @filename notation) or if it's a color
  129. ; profile (since the DestinationDirs can only handle sections, and not
  130. ; individual files).
  131. ;
  132.  
  133. [FINSTALL]
  134. FINSTALL.DLL
  135. FINSTALL.HLP
  136.  
  137. [UNI]
  138. UNIDRV.DLL
  139. UNIDRV.HLP
  140. ICONLIB.DLL
  141.  
  142. ;
  143. ; Data Sections
  144. ;
  145. ; These sections contain data that is shared between devices.
  146. ;
  147.  
  148. [UNI_DATA]
  149. HelpFile=UNIDRV.HLP
  150. DefaultDataType=EMF
  151.  
  152. ;
  153. ; Hints for installing language monitors from a print server. These
  154. ; strings are not localized (since the localizable portion comes
  155. ; directly from the server).
  156. ;
  157. [LanguageMonitorHints]
  158. "PJL Language Monitor"="PJL Language Monitor,PJLMON.DLL"
  159.  
  160. ;
  161. ; List of application cache files that need removal during upgrade. Key
  162. ; off the file extension listed in the [Extensions] section of win.ini.
  163. ;
  164. [Caches to Remove]
  165. qdi=WPR.DAT
  166.  
  167. ;
  168. ; Localizable Strings
  169. ;
  170. [Strings]
  171. KC="Kyocera"
  172. CLASSNAME="Printer"
  173. PJL_MONITOR="PJL Language Monitor,PJLMON.DLL"
  174.